The Fixed Grate YGL Biomass Fired Thermal Oil Boiler is a high-efficiency heating solution engineered for industrial applications requiring stable and sustainable thermal energy. By utilizing advanced biomass combustion technology, this boiler transforms organic fuel into high-temperature thermal oil, providing a cost-effective and eco-friendly alternative to traditional fossil fuel systems.

Designed for durability and ease of integration, the YGL series features a robust construction with specialized furnace architecture to maximize fuel residence time and combustion efficiency. Whether for textile, chemical, or food processing industries, this boiler ensures consistent heat delivery with minimized installation downtime thanks to its factory-assembled internal piping system.

Detailed Parameters

Operating Pressure1.1MpaMax Temperature320℃
Thermal EfficiencyUp to 79.1%Capacity Range240 - 2000 X10⁴ Kcal/h
Oil Circulation20 - 160 m³/hHeating Surface17 - 98 ㎡
Pipe DiameterDN 50 - 150Installed Power10 - 60 KW
Unit Weight1962 - 12690 kgBoiler DimensionsCustomized by Capacity

Key Advantages

Superior Welding

Heating surfaces are fully fused via argon-shielded welding and X-ray inspected to ensure absolute leak-proof safety.

Extended Life

Patented top coil technology increases flue gas residence time, significantly reducing wear and prolonging boiler life.

Fuel Versatility

Special furnace arch design enables efficient combustion of various biomass fuels, ensuring stable heat output.

Fast Installation

Internal piping is completed at the factory, allowing for direct connection and minimal on-site construction time.

High Cost-Performance

Optimized design reduces overall investment costs while maintaining high thermal efficiency and reliability.

Verified Quality

Every unit undergoes rigorous water pressure tests and quality audits before shipment to the end-user.

Frequently Asked Questions

Q: What types of biomass fuels can the YGL boiler use?

The YGL boiler is designed with a special furnace arch that allows it to burn various biomass fuels effectively, including wood pellets, agricultural waste, and other organic materials.

Q: How does the top coil technology benefit the boiler?

The patented top coil prolongs the residence time of high-temperature flue gas in the furnace, which improves heat absorption and reduces thermal stress on the boiler tubes, extending overall lifespan.

Q: Is the YGL boiler easy to install on-site?

Yes. Most of the internal piping and assembly are completed in the factory. Once delivered, the hot equipment pipelines can be directly connected, significantly reducing construction time.

Q: What safety measures are implemented during manufacturing?

We use argon-shielded welding for the heating surfaces and perform strict X-ray inspections and water pressure tests to ensure every unit meets safety standards before shipping.

Q: What is the maximum operating temperature for this thermal oil boiler?

The YGL series thermal oil boiler is capable of reaching a maximum operating temperature of 320℃, making it suitable for high-heat industrial requirements.

Q: How does this boiler contribute to environmental protection?

By utilizing biomass fuels instead of coal or oil, the boiler significantly reduces CO2 emissions and leverages renewable energy sources, aligning with global green energy standards.
